Re: Wireless bridge not allowing IP change

I had a similar problem while trying to change the bridge IP the other day. After trying several different things for several hours I got it working.

1st, for some reason, IE is the best way to go for trying to access the device via a browser, not 100% sure about firefox, but I do know that Chrome is out.

2nd, Make sure you have the bridge connected to your computer like the directions say, Computer connected to the DS, DS to the Router and Bridge to the router

3rd, this was our problem, if you change the address of the router before you change the address of the adaptor, you can no longer access that adapter with the 192.168.1.250, or at all seeing as the default for the router ends in 250, and the max you are supposed to set the router for is 50, because changed the gateway to 10.xx.yy.4, meaning all the IP address of devices connected to the router will start with 10.xx.yy and not 192.168.1 .

The adapter must be connected to the computer through a wireless router of some kind, so if this is what you did, find a wireless router that is still in its default configuration, go through the steps to change the IP of the adapter, and reconnect it to the Router from FIRST to make sure everything works.
